Understanding the Ticket Sales Dashboard Follow
Introduction
The Ticket Sales dashboard gives you a quick read on how many tickets and bookings your venue is generating, when they're being purchased, and what's driving them. It's the best starting point for understanding your sales momentum at a glance.

Key Metrics
The cards at the top show your headline numbers for the selected period, each compared against the previous period so you can see if you're trending up or down.
- Total tickets sold - count of all tickets sold in the period.
- Bookings - the number of bookings placed.
- Avg tickets / booking - your typical group size per booking.
- Top package - your best selling package for the period, with its ticket and booking counts.
Sales Over Time
Two trend charts show your sales pattern across the selected range, with the previous period overlaid and average lines so spikes and dips stand out.
- Tickets sold over time - tickets sold per time bucket, by purchase time (venue-local).
- Bookings over time - bookings placed per time bucket, by purchase time (venue-local).
By Weekday & Hour
A heatmap showing when during the week tickets are purchased, aggregated across the selected range. Darker cells mean more purchases in that weekday and hour combination.
Breakdown
- Tickets by package - tickets sold grouped by package. Click a bar to filter the dashboard to that package.
- Transactions by payment type - payment transactions grouped by method (incoming payments only).
Ways to Use This Dashboard
- Check the headline cards weekly. A drop in tickets alongside a rise in bookings usually means group sizes are shrinking, which is worth digging into on the Cart Size dashboard.
- Use the By weekday & hour heatmap to spot your quiet purchase windows. These are good candidates for time-limited promotions or targeted ads.
- Compare the trend against the previous period to see whether a busy week is genuine growth or just a seasonal pattern.
- Review Tickets by package to see which packages are pulling their weight, and which might need a marketing push or a pricing review.
Filters
Use the controls at the top of the dashboard: Scope (This venue or All venues), Date range, Compare to, Group by, and Packages.
